WATCH: MS Dhoni whips off the bails in a flash to dismiss Gunaratne
MS Dhoni and his wicketkeeping skills have been talked about for ages. His unorthodox style of not taking his hands back while keeping to spinners, helps him get that extra second in order to whip the bails away.
Dhoni was at his best today as well, getting Gunaratne stumped when he was trying to take the attack to Kuldeep Yadav during Sri Lanka’s chase.
Gunaratne tried to go for the big one, aiming to deposit Kuldeep into the stands but couldn’t judge the flight of the ball and hence ended missing it, and dragging his foot out of the crease, giving MS Dhoni that split second to whip the bails off; which Dhoni gleefully accepted.
